Abstract
The utility model relates to heating plant fields, are specifically related to a kind of power economized boiler.This kind of power economized boiler, including boiler body, combustion chamber is equipped in boiler body, combustion chamber is equipped with upper smoke-box and lower smoke-box in cigarette furnace by connecting smoke pipe and cigarette furnace connection, upper spacer is equipped in upper smoke-box, lower clapboard, upper smoke-box and lower smoke-box are equipped in lower smoke-box by smoke pipe connection, upper spacer is in nearly combustion chamber one end, lower clapboard is in remote combustion chamber one end, and upper spacer and lower clapboard are not in the same horizontal line.The utility model makes cigarette with thermal energy migration repeatedly constantly between upper and lower smoke-box by the way that double smoke-boxes and more partitions are arranged, increase thermal energy channel path significantly in the case where not increasing instrument size, slowing down heat energy loss solves the problems, such as existing boiler heat-energy loss block.

Working principle:
The ignition substances such as firewood are put into stove 8, fuel is sent into combustion furnace 21 by feed appliance 10 through feeding inlet 11, is opened
Dynamic air-introduced machine 7, allows the fuel to quick igniting and reaches the state of efficient burning.Fuel-efficient burning generates cigarette and thermal energy through even
Smoke collecting tube 4 enters in upper smoke-box 31, and the blocking of upper spacer 311 is encountered in upper smoke-box 31, enters lower smoke-box 32 along smoke pipe 33,
The blocking of lower cigarette plate 321 is encountered in lower smoke-box 32, and enters upper smoke-box along smoke pipe 33, is finally guided by air-introduced machine 7, through cigarette
Pipe 33 enters cloth bag dust excluder from the pipe 5 of lower 32 connection of smoke-box.
The setting of upper cigarette plate 311 and lower cigarette plate 321 improves the three times path of thermal energy, slows down the loss speed of thermal energy significantly
Rate.Meanwhile thermal energy greatly reduces the loss of thermal energy by absorbing a part of thermal energy by water pocket 6 again when smoke pipe 5.
Boiler is additionally provided with intelligence control system, the feed quantity that can be automatically controled boiler, the moving with air quantity, temperature and boiler
State.So that boiler is able to maintain optimal energy conservation and heating effect.
